A Life Path 4 in love is the bedrock upon which a secure home is built, not an emotional rollercoaster. People with this vibration look for stability, predictability, and loyalty in their relationships, making their approach to feelings exceptionally pragmatic. For a Four, love manifests in actions—a fixed faucet, a carefully planned budget, or a kept promise—rather than loud, empty declarations. If your journey is defined by Life Path Number 4, you know that trust takes years to build, and a single instance of partner inconsistency can shake your entire sense of security.

TL;DR: Life Path 4 in love prioritizes substance and durability. They get along best with other "earthy" vibrations (2, 4, 6, 8), avoiding chaos and lack of responsibility. The foundation of their relationship is a shared value system and a clear division of roles.

Life Path 4 in Love — How Do They Love?

Someone guided by life path 4 love loves in a responsible and incredibly tangible way. You won't find them chasing fleeting flings or playing mind games because a Four treats time as their most precious resource. They refuse to waste it on relationships without a future. Their affection develops slowly, which is often mistaken for emotional coldness. In reality, it is a careful vetting process to see if a partner is fit for a lifetime of shared building.

In the Pythagorean system, which you can explore using our numerology calculator, the Four is the symbol of the square—representing stability and order. This translates into very specific behaviors within a relationship:

  • Loyalty above all: Betrayal or a broken promise is usually the end of the conversation for a Four.
  • Action over words: They would rather prep your meals for the week than write a love poem.
  • Planning: A shared future must have a timeline and financial security.
  • Tradition: They often prefer classic relationship models where everyone knows their responsibilities.

A Four doesn't need fireworks to feel love. They need to know that when they come home, the established order of things remains intact. This is a partner for hard times who won't run when financial or health issues arise. On the contrary—in a crisis, a Four feels most useful and effective.

Life Path 4 Compatibility — Who Fits?

The success of life path 4 compatibility depends on a partner's willingness to live by established rules. A Four feels best with those who respect structure and aren't afraid of the hard work required to maintain a bond. Our guide on Numerology Compatibility: Love & Relationship Match highlights that friction occurs when one side demands total spontaneity while the Four tries to frame that freedom within a daily plan.

Who is Life Path 4 compatible with?

Here is a breakdown of how the Four interacts with other vibrations:

  • Number 2: A harmonious match. The Two provides the emotional support and softness that the Four sometimes lacks.
  • Number 4: Extremely stable. Two Fours are an unbreakable tandem, provided they don't start competing over who is right.
  • Number 6: The life path 4 best match. Their shared love for home and family creates a nearly perfect foundation of responsibility and warmth.
  • Number 8: An ambitious power couple. Both understand the weight of money and status; together, they build an empire.
  • Numbers 1, 3, 5: Difficult. Their need for constant change and dynamism exhausts the Four and triggers deep-seated anxiety.

The relationship with a Five is often a recipe for conflict. The Five wants to fly and explore, while the Four just wants the Five to finally clean out the garage. For a Four, the ideal partner is someone who values reliability and clear rules of the game.

Challenges in Life Path Number 4 Relationships

The biggest hurdle for life path number 4 relationships is the Four's inherent rigidity and resistance to change. They have a tendency to create procedures even where spontaneity is needed. For a partner, this can feel suffocating. Living with a Four is sometimes like riding a train on tracks—it’s safe and you know where you’re going, but you can’t just steer off-road to see a beautiful view.

Key tensions to watch for:

  1. Criticism: A Four notices every mistake and flaw, which a partner might perceive as constant dissatisfaction.
  2. Workaholism: They often retreat into duties, treating material security as a substitute for emotional intimacy.
  3. Inflexibility: A last-minute change of plans can throw a Four off balance for the entire evening.
  4. Communication gaps: A Four believes that if they said "I love you" once, they don't need to repeat it until something changes.

4 in Marriage and Long-term Bonds

In a long-term perspective, numerology sees the Four as the sturdiest pillar of the family. For someone of this vibration, marriage is a sacred contract that isn't broken without an extremely grave reason. The Four is the parent who ensures the children's education and a stable start in adulthood, and the spouse you can rely on every single minute.

In marriage, a Four focuses on:

  • Building assets: Real estate, a solid home, and savings are their primary "love languages."
  • Rules and Education: Clear rules prevail in a Four's home, giving children a strong sense of security.
  • Endurance: They rarely divorce; they would rather put in grueling work to fix a relationship, provided the partner shows the same will.

However, it is vital for a Four in marriage to learn how to rest. Without shared vacations and moments of "unproductive" joy, the relationship can turn into a well-oiled corporation that lacks sunlight. Allowing for a little bit of chaos is, for a Four, the highest form of personal growth.

Frequently Asked Questions

Who is Life Path 4 most compatible with?

Life Path 4 is most compatible with Life Paths 2, 6, and 8. The gentle 2 brings the warmth and emotional support the 4 sometimes lacks, the home-loving 6 shares its devotion to family and responsibility for one of the strongest matches, and the ambitious 8 aligns with its goals around security and building. As the steady builder, the 4 needs a reliable, committed partner who values loyalty and structure over spontaneity, offering dependability and devotion in return.

What is Life Path 4 like in a relationship?

In a relationship, Life Path 4 is loyal, dependable, and steady, building love on trust, routine, and long-term commitment. This number shows affection through reliability and practical care rather than grand gestures. Its challenge is rigidity and difficulty with change or spontaneity, which can feel restrictive to a partner. The 4 grows by loosening its need for control and learning to express feelings openly rather than only through actions.

Are Life Path 4 and Life Path 8 a good match?

Yes, Life Path 4 and Life Path 8 make a strong, goal-oriented match. Both value hard work, security, and tangible achievement, so they build a stable life together with shared ambition. The 4 provides steady structure while the 8 supplies vision and drive. The caution is that both can prioritize work over emotional intimacy, so making deliberate time for warmth keeps the relationship from feeling more like a partnership in business than in love.

Why is Life Path 4 incompatible with Life Path 5?

Life Path 4 and Life Path 5 are challenging because they have opposite core needs. The 4 wants stability, routine, and predictability, while the 5 craves freedom, change, and adventure. The 4 may feel anxious about the 5's unpredictability, and the 5 may feel trapped by the 4's structure. This pairing requires real compromise, with the 4 embracing flexibility and the 5 honoring commitments.
